About The Position

This position supports the work of the YMCA of Southern Arizona, a leading nonprofit committed to strengthening community through youth development, healthy living and social responsibility. Position provides direction for the children in the classroom and implements program curriculum. Ensuring a quality experience to children and parents that focuses on building achievement and belonging in youth, and strong relationships among youth and within families.

Requirements

  • At least eighteen (18) years of age or older
  • Current Arizona Fingerprint Clearance Card
  • Current CPR, First Aid, AED certifications for Infants/Children/Adults or completion within thirty days of hire
  • High school degree/GED and at least some CDA/ECE education credits
  • At least one year of experience working with multiple children in a recreational or educational setting
  • Completion of assigned online training within upon date of hire and periodically thereafter
  • Ability to plan, organize and implement age-appropriate and developmentally appropriate program activities
  • Previous experience with diverse populations and/or the ability to develop positive, authentic relationships with people from different backgrounds
  • Understands the YMCA of Southern Arizona is a public accommodation committed to inclusion and compliance with the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A)

Responsibilities

  • Create, implement and evaluate lesson plans for curriculum within the established guidelines
  • Nurtures children through purposeful programming dedicated to building achievement and belonging in youth and relationships among youth and within families
  • Actively engages and oversees the children, classroom, and all activities including ADA accommodations where appropriate.
  • Follows all procedures and standards
  • Makes ongoing, systematic observations and evaluations of each child
  • Cultivates positive relationships, conducts parent conferences, and maintains effective communication with parents.
  • Engages parents as volunteers and connects them to the YMCA
  • Oversee the maintenance of program site and equipment to ensure it is hazard free, clean and well organized
  • Oversee the maintenance of required program records and inventory of materials.
  • Attends and participates in program activities, events, staff meetings, and staff training
  • Adhere to guidelines applicable to Child and Adult Care Food
  • Ensures the safety and well-being of consumers by maintaining professional boundaries, completing required abuse risk management training, following procedures for high-risk activities and supervision, reporting suspicious or inappropriate behaviors and policy violations, and adhering to mandated abuse reporting requirements.
  • Must complete twenty-one (21) hours of Early Education training and/or course work annually in person and online
